Grand Hotel Summary

The Grand’s lakeside location is something special. Set on a private peninsula, this hotel has panoramic views of the huge lake and surrounding snowy mountains. The facilities are first-rate too. Front and centre are the hotel’s two spa areas. With its saunas and steam baths, the Grandspa is your ticket to ultimate relaxation. The Classic Spa on the other hand keeps things family-friendly, adding a kids’ pool to the mix. There’s also a clothed sauna in this one – perfect if you prefer to keep your swimming costume on.

Dating back to the 19th century, the Grand has the looks to match its name. With patterned headboards and fancy tiled bathrooms, the rooms give traditional alpine style a luxurious twist. And you can’t forget the chandeliers, sweeping staircases and Roman columns in the rest of the hotel.

Hungry? You’re in for a treat when it comes to food. You can pick and mix to build your perfect plate at the buffet breakfasts. In the afternoons, you’ve got cakes and other treats to sort those post-piste hunger pangs. Then it’s on to the main event – the 4-course evening meals. Served in the elegant dining room, the menu’s packed with fine-dining faves, plus there are regular speciality dinners where you can tuck into all kinds of local dishes.

A local tourist tax (Taxe de Sejour or Kurtaxe) is levied by many councils in European ski resorts. It varies by standard and type of accommodation and is age dependent, so not everyone is charged. It's not included in the basic price of your holiday and is usually paid locally. For reference, the average charged in winter 2025 was between €1 and €3 per person, per night.

With its gorgeous lakeside location and buildings harking back to the Middle Ages, Zell am See brilliantly balances traditional charm with modern efficiency. The town is easily accessible from anywhere in Europe - it's only an hour from Salzburg by train which takes you to the station right in Zell's centre. The drive is only half an hour longer, making it perfect for last-minute breaks and long weekends. Skiing the Schmitten mountain above the town puts you on some of the most scenic pistes in the world, with stonking sights of the lake and Salzburg peaks. Three-quarters of the slopes suit beginners and intermediates, and there’s more easy cruising on Kaprun’s Maiskogel mountain (a bus ride away). Schmitten doesn’t forget experts, with endurance testers and adrenaline spikers thrown in - the long, black Trassabfahrt is said to be one of the most challenging in the country. With plenty of opportunity for a quick bite or drink on the mountain, the après ski gets going long before the last skiers leave the slopes. The Pinzgauer Hut is a hidden gem on the mountain, serving delicious local fare and offers a complimentary snowmobile service to return you to town. At the top of the Schmittenhohe, you can dance the afternoon away at the Schnaps-Hans bar, before making your way down to the town to carry on the party.
